CBS Studios delays production for five TV shows in LA amid COVID-19 surge

CBS Studios is reportedly postponing the production of several of its popular shows in Los Angeles because of a coronavirus surge in the city.  Five of the studios’ programs — including two from the hit “NCIS” series — will be affected by the pause, which pushes back the return of post-holiday production from Jan. 4…
